Management Meeting Minutes — Reseller Programme

Present: T. Hallowell, R. Brax, M. Odeny. Quick recap: the Kestrel Partner Programme signed nine new resellers last quarter, mostly in the Averno region. Margins look decent but onboarding is still clunky — Brax's team is fixing the portal. Tiered discounts approved in principle; final structure due next month. One item for the board's eyes only, as Hallowell flagged at close.

board note of tagug-hahag: Praionax Logistics is in early talks to buy Julaxek Group for about $36.3 million. The Julmir launch date is March 1, and nothing goes to the press before then.

## TKT-4471: Signature check failing on thumbnail queue artifacts

The Mothlight thumbnail generation queue rejects the 5.2 worker image — signature verification fails at pull time on every Dunmere node. Cause: the release was signed with the retired January key after rotation. Blocking tonight's deploy. Fix: re-sign the image and the queue config bundle, then re-push. For the re-sign, use the current deploy key, which follows.

release key, kawip-hafop: bky3_mxv

**Ticket: Config drift on Galehorn fan-out workers**

The weather-alert fan-out in the Tresk region is running stale settings. Two of the five Galehorn workers picked up last week's retry policy, while the rest are still on the old one, so some subscribers get duplicate severe-weather pushes. No data loss, just noisy alerts. Support: if customers report doubles, point them here rather than opening new tickets. Remediation is a redeploy with a pinned config bundle. The expected values for all workers are as follows:

service settings:
FRAMIR_LOG_LEVEL=debug
FRAMIR_METRICS_HOST=metrics.framir.tolvaqcorp.corp
FRAMIR_POOL_SIZE=16

## Authentication

Liftwright plugin authors must authenticate against the simulator gateway before subscribing to dispatch events. Each plugin registers a handler, then opens a session with a bearer token in the Authorization header. Tokens are scoped to a single simulated building and expire after twelve hours. For local development against the sandbox tower, use the token below.

login token, yajeg-fawif: eyJhbGciOiJIUzI1NiIsInR5cCI6IkpXVCJ9.eyJzdWIiOiIEdPQYnZXaZIn0.HSRTnYZBx0Qc